What if we try producing an "analysis tree" from this point... here's an example start...

9... Ne6
10. d4 Qd6
[Qd7 d5 (Bb5 a6 Bxc6 bc =) Na5 Qd3 Nxc4 Qxc4 c6 Nc3 =]
11. d5 Ne7
12. Bd2 Nc5
13. Qe3 +/-

I go for 10.d4 (although Nc3 and even d3 seem playable alternatives)

Not sure about the analysis line given above. The queen will probably move to the d-file (making room for the bishop, and pinning the d-pawn), but where to: Qd6, Qd7 or Qd8?
